Tasting Notes
Straw yellow with greenish highlights; subtle and delicate; characteristically round palate, with a hint of bitter almonds and slightly lower acidity than the other wines in the range.
Vinification Details.
The whole berries were pressed gently in a pneumatic press. After a first racking, the must was transferred to temperature-controlled fermentation vats. The wine stayed on the lees for at least eight months before bottling, ten to eleven months after the harvest.
Producer Information
Fruili is one of the wine world's best kept secrets - but not for long. Gianni Menotti and his team at Villa Russiz cleaned up again in the bible of Italian wine, the Gambero Rosso, in 2006 and the fame of these intense, vibrant wines is spreading. Even more importantly, it is a charitable organisation with the profits going to supporting the children's orphanage on the estate built by the aristocratic founders. The feel-good factor in knowing that you are doing some good in the world by drinking a Villa Russiz wine is only enhanced by the quality of the juice. Classic Italian grapes like Pinot Grigio and Tocai Fruliano thrive here but there are also fantastic Alpine versions of Sauvignon Blanc, Chardonnay and Merlot that shine with a rarely found intensity of fruit and crisply pressed structure.
Regional info.
Collio benefits from an extraordinary microclimate with cool winds of the Giulian Alps & warm currents from the Adriatic. The vines, situated on the hillsides around the estate headquarters, are mainly south-facing, on marly soil.
